An Ideal Software testing process has to be a holistic approach that involves combination of various testing techniques to achieve a high quality software. Broadly speaking, testing of any application can be broken down on the basis of two premises – “Operability” and “Efficiency”. “Operability” is taken care of by functional testing and “Efficiency” is taken care of by performance testing.
Functional Testing evaluates individual and cohesive behaviour functions of a software system to verify that they adhere to pre-defined specifications. It tests the functional accuracy, interoperability of subsystems and compliance with pre-defined standards in the context of functional and business requirements.
Performance testing is a non-functional testing technique that exercises a system and then, measures, validates and verifies the response time, stability, scalability, speed and reliability of the system in production-like environment.
In this article, we will assess the differences between Performance and Functional testing.
Performance Testing Functional Testing
Objective Validates performance Validates behaviour
Focus Area User expectations User requirements
Test data input Performance requirements Functional Requirements
Test Execution Sequence Done after functional testing Done before performance testing
Testing Approach Automation preferred Manual or Automated or Crowdsource
Production test environment emulation Preferred Not mandatory
Infrastructural requirements High Minimal
Time taken for testing Less More
Impact of functional Requirement changes No Yes
Testing Tools examples LoadRunner, Jmeter Selenium, QTP, WinRunner
Conclusion
On close observation of the above table, it can be noticed that both the testing types complement each other. Performance testing validates that application software can handle real time scenarios and address issues, if any, to deliver a robust and efficient product to the end users.
